A friend posted on Facebook. A picture with her son off to college and the caption was ‘How am I going to let this boy go to college? My heart is breaking already.’

My response was ‘Unfortunately that’s our job. Teach them to fly and watch them soar’. We often forget that our words and actions with our children should be to cut the string so that they can fly and explore. Any string that stays attached through our words or actions will limit, interrupt, and keep us grounded. We are a part of the animal world and our responsibility ends when our children learn to fly. As Khalil Gibran says: ‘Your children are not your children. They are the sons and daughters of Life’s longing for itself.’
